No bug.
WHEN YOU CAN'T RETURN TO BASE
Destroy any unit (checked individually) that has no base to return to. It makes no difference if a unit couldn’t return to base because it was out of range or was blocked by naval movement restrictions (see 8.2.10 and 11.4.4). Clarification: You cannot return to base to a port you could not normally make a naval move into.
Destroy any unit at sea that couldn’t have returned to base (even if it could stay at sea. Clarification: Infinite naval units may remain at sea provided at least 1 space (i.e., at a minor port) is available to which they could have returned to base.

Hanko and Liepaja are Axis controlled, not Soviet. Riga, Parnu, Talinn, and Leningrad are all iced in. Since all the ports that the ships could return to base to are iced in, there is no legal place the ships could return to base to. Therefore the ships are destroyed. Game is playing correctly.

If you have no place a naval unit can return to base to, your unit is destroyed. See the sentence before the last clarification in the quote. You destroy any unit at sea that couldn't have returned to base, even if it could stay at sea.
